ABOUT **VIBRA FOODS** With national presence and exports to over 70 countries, the company combines tradition and innovation to deliver the finest chicken protein. The quality of its portfolio stems from a culture of excellence and rigorous control across every stage of the process—from farms to supermarkets. This excellence also reflects its extensive expertise in poultry farming and food production. As such, Vibra ranks among Brazil’s largest private chicken exporters. In 2020, it formed a joint venture with Tyson Foods, positioning itself alongside one of the world’s largest animal protein producers. This partnership creates opportunities to expand and develop new markets, solidifying Vibra’s status as an industry benchmark. Together, Vibra and Tyson Foods extend their global reach, delivering innovative, high-quality products to an ever-growing consumer base. Headquartered in Porto Alegre/RS, Vibra Foods operates in Rio Grande do Sul, Paraná, and Minas Gerais, and maintains a business unit in Dubai. Altogether, we employ over 6,000 professionals and partner with more than 900 integrated producer families. At Vibra, doing things right is not just a goal—it’s our essence. Vibra Foods.
